hotels in downtown chicago illinois

1. The Langham, Chicago

  • Luxury by the River: The Langham, Chicago, offers luxurious accommodations along the Chicago River, known for its impeccable service and elegant design.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: This hotel’s prime location, excellent dining options, and serene spa make it an excellent choice for those seeking a high-end, urban retreat.

2. The Peninsula Chicago

  • Refined Elegance: The Peninsula Chicago is renowned for its timeless elegance and world-class amenities in the heart of the Magnificent Mile.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: Guests love the exquisite spa, rooftop bar with stunning views, and the impeccable service, making it a top choice for luxury travelers.

3. The Gwen, a Luxury Collection Hotel

  • Artistic Atmosphere: The Gwen is an artistic gem in downtown Chicago, featuring chic and contemporary design inspired by the famous sculptor Gwen Lux.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: This hotel offers a blend of art and luxury, a vibrant rooftop lounge, and easy access to cultural attractions, making it a unique and stylish choice.

4. Kimpton Gray Hotel

  • Urban Chic: The Kimpton Gray Hotel blends historic architecture with modern style, located in the Loop district.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: With its rooftop bar, exquisite design, and pet-friendly policies, it’s a favorite among those looking for a trendy and welcoming urban escape.

5. The Godfrey Hotel Chicago

  • Contemporary Cool: The Godfrey Hotel is a contemporary hotel in the heart of River North, offering a modern, upscale experience.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: Its stylish rooftop lounge, comfortable rooms, and proximity to nightlife and shopping make it an ideal choice for the young and trendy.

6. The Blackstone, Autograph Collection

  • Historic Grandeur: The Blackstone is a historic Chicago landmark that combines classical architecture with modern amenities.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: Guests appreciate its rich history, convenient location, and elegant atmosphere, making it a perfect choice for those seeking a touch of the past.

7. Waldorf Astoria Chicago

  • Urban Retreat: Waldorf Astoria Chicago is a luxurious urban oasis in the Gold Coast, known for its exceptional service and spacious suites.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: It’s loved for its attentive staff, world-class spa, and proximity to upscale shopping and dining, offering a truly opulent experience.

8. Virgin Hotels Chicago

  • Urban Playground: Virgin Hotels Chicago is located in the heart of the Loop and offers a fun and vibrant atmosphere.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: Guests appreciate the unique design, innovative technology, and a lively rooftop bar, making it ideal for the young and adventurous.

9. The Ritz-Carlton, Chicago

  • Classic Luxury: The Ritz-Carlton, Chicago, boasts timeless luxury and magnificent views of Lake Michigan and the city skyline.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: With its exceptional service, elegant spa, and proximity to the Water Tower Place, it’s a top choice for those seeking classic luxury.

10. The Drake, a Hilton Hotel

  • Historic Charm: The Drake is a historic and iconic Chicago hotel known for its old-world charm and Lake Michigan views.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: Guests love the traditional afternoon tea, its location on the Magnificent Mile, and the sense of history it evokes.

11. Loews Chicago Hotel

  • Modern Comfort: Loews Chicago Hotel offers contemporary design, an impressive skyline view, and a prime location in Streeterville.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: This hotel is appreciated for its spacious rooms, accommodating staff, and its proximity to Navy Pier and Lake Michigan.

12. Hyatt Regency Chicago

  • Downtown Hub: The Hyatt Regency Chicago is a bustling, downtown hotel with easy access to numerous attractions and the Chicago Riverwalk.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: It’s favored for its convenience, family-friendly atmosphere, and a variety of dining options.

13. JW Marriott Chicago

  • Luxury in the Financial District: JW Marriott Chicago offers an upscale experience in the heart of Chicago’s financial district.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: Guests enjoy the elegant design, fine dining, and its proximity to Millennium Park, making it a choice for business and leisure travelers.

14. Four Seasons Hotel Chicago

  • Lakeside Elegance: The Four Seasons Hotel Chicago is known for its Lake Michigan views, high-end service, and sophisticated ambiance.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: With a world-class spa, impeccable dining, and a prime Gold Coast location, it’s a top choice for luxury seekers.

15. Sofitel Chicago Magnificent Mile

  • French Elegance: The Sofitel Chicago Magnificent Mile blends French luxury with contemporary style in the heart of the city.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: Guests appreciate the sophisticated design, exceptional dining, and its proximity to high-end shopping on the Magnificent Mile.

16. The Robey

  • Art Deco Charm: The Robey, located in the Wicker Park neighborhood, boasts a distinctive Art Deco design and a rooftop lounge with panoramic city views.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: This boutique hotel is loved for its unique character, vibrant neighborhood, and easy access to local culture and nightlife.

17. Hotel Lincoln

  • Boutique Chic: Hotel Lincoln is a boutique hotel situated near Lincoln Park and offers a trendy, vibrant atmosphere.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: Guests appreciate its rooftop bar with stunning views of Lake Michigan, eclectic design, and proximity to the Lincoln Park Zoo.

18. Ace Hotel Chicago

  • Hipster Haven: Ace Hotel Chicago is a trendy, urban hotel in the Fulton Market District, known for its artistic flair and cool vibe.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: With its artistic events, great dining options, and location near the West Loop’s food scene, it’s perfect for the hip and creative traveler.

19. LondonHouse Chicago

  • Rooftop Oasis: LondonHouse Chicago offers a luxurious experience with its historic architecture and a rooftop bar with breathtaking river and city views.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: Guests enjoy the elegant decor, prime location on Wacker Drive, and the rooftop’s allure, making it a top choice for a glamorous stay.

20. Conrad Chicago

  • Contemporary Comfort: Conrad Chicago is located on the Magnificent Mile and combines modern design with top-notch amenities.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: It’s celebrated for its spacious rooms, fine dining, and close proximity to upscale shopping, offering a blend of luxury and convenience.

21. The Talbott Hotel

  • Classic Boutique: The Talbott Hotel is a classic, boutique hotel located in the Gold Coast, known for its timeless elegance and personalized service.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: Guests appreciate the boutique charm, convenient location, and its cozy, welcoming atmosphere.

22. Freehand Chicago

  • Bohemian Chic: Freehand Chicago offers a unique blend of hostel and hotel, featuring stylish private and shared accommodations in the River North area.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: It’s popular among budget-conscious travelers for its creative design, social atmosphere, and its trendy Broken Shaker cocktail bar.

23. The Publishing House Bed and Breakfast

  • Quaint Retreat: The Publishing House Bed and Breakfast is a historic B&B located in the West Loop, offering a cozy and charming atmosphere.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: Guests enjoy the intimate setting, gourmet breakfast, and proximity to dining and art galleries in the West Loop.

24. The Wheelhouse Hotel

  • Charming Hideaway: The Wheelhouse Hotel is a small, boutique hotel in Wrigleyville, offering a charming and intimate setting.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: It’s favored for its unique decor, proximity to Wrigley Field, and its welcoming, neighborhood feel.

25. Hotel EMC2

  • Artistic Enclave: Hotel EMC2 is a boutique hotel located in the Streeterville neighborhood, featuring an artistic and scientific theme.
  • Why It’s a Good Choice: Guests appreciate the creative design, on-site dining options, and its proximity to attractions like the Museum of Contemporary Art.

faqs about hotels in chicago illinois

1. What is the best time to visit Chicago and book a hotel?

  • The best time to visit Chicago is during the late spring to early fall (May to September) when the weather is pleasant. However, this is also the peak tourist season, so booking your hotel well in advance is advisable.

2. What are the most popular neighborhoods for hotels in Chicago?

  • Some popular hotel neighborhoods include the Magnificent Mile, River North, the Loop, Gold Coast, and the Near North Side, as they offer easy access to attractions, dining, and shopping.

3. Are there budget-friendly hotel options in Chicago?

  • Yes, there are budget-friendly hotel options in Chicago, especially in neighborhoods like Wicker Park, Lincoln Park, and Lakeview. Consider booking in advance or looking for deals to find affordable accommodations.

4. What amenities can I expect in most Chicago hotels?

  • Most Chicago hotels offer standard amenities like free Wi-Fi, in-room dining, fitness centers, and concierge services. Higher-end hotels may provide additional amenities such as spas, rooftop bars, and fine dining restaurants.

5. Is it safe to stay in downtown Chicago hotels?

  • Downtown Chicago is generally safe for tourists. Like in any major city, it’s important to be aware of your surroundings, but the city has a strong police presence, and most hotels have security measures in place.

6. How can I find the best hotel deals in Chicago?

  • You can find the best hotel deals in Chicago by booking in advance, checking hotel websites for promotions, using online travel agencies, and considering off-peak times for lower rates.

7. Do hotels in Chicago have parking facilities?

  • Many hotels in Chicago offer parking facilities, either on-site or through partnerships with nearby garages. However, parking fees can be quite expensive, so it’s essential to factor this into your budget.

8. Can I find pet-friendly hotels in Chicago?

  • Yes, many hotels in Chicago are pet-friendly. Be sure to check the hotel’s pet policy and any associated fees.

9. Are there hotels with convenient access to public transportation in Chicago?

  • Yes, Chicago has an extensive public transportation system, and many hotels are conveniently located near CTA (Chicago Transit Authority) bus and train stops, making it easy to explore the city.

10. What’s the policy for canceling or changing hotel reservations in Chicago?

  • Cancellation and change policies vary by hotel, so it’s crucial to review the specific terms and conditions when making a reservation. Some hotels offer free cancellations within a certain time frame, while others may have more rigid policies.
